Obsolete Term Information

Accession
GO:0072412
Name
obsolete detection of stimulus involved in mitotic cell cycle checkpoint
Ontology
biological_process
Synonyms
detection of stimulus involved in mitotic cell cycle G1/S checkpoint, mitotic cell cycle G1/S checkpoint sensor mechanism, mitotic cell cycle G1/S checkpoint sensor process, mitotic cell cycle checkpoint sensor mechanism, mitotic cell cycle checkpoint sensor process, sensing involved in mitotic cell cycle G1/S checkpoint, sensing involved in mitotic cell cycle checkpoint
Alternate IDs
GO:0072454, GO:0072472
Definition
OBSOLETE. The series of events in which information about a biological process or quality is received and converted into a molecular signal, contributing to a mitotic cell cycle checkpoint. Source: GOC:mtg_cell_cycle
Comment
This term was obsoleted because it corresponds to a molecular function.
